ABOUT THE ROLE

As a Plumber you will be responsible for providing both planned and reactive maintenance on a mobile or resident basis.

WHAT YOU WILL BE RESPONSIBLE FOR

  • Completion of required work in the most proactive and efficient way possible.
  • Work in accordance with mandatory, health, safety, compliance and environmental requirements.
  • Ensure KPI’s are met by working to the site plan.
  • Consistently promote high standards through personal standards.
  • Liaise with other departments, suppliers and other service providers.
  • Record and document all work carried out and raise appropriate documentation as quotes as required.
  • Protect the companies reputation by ensuring the company is portrayed in a good light at all times and carrying out any other reasonable duties deemed necessary to ensure the business can fulfil its moral, legal duties and obligations.
  • Communicate and liaise with the client and helpdesk.
  • Provide excellent communication and customer service to our varied client base.
  • Ensure equipment, tools, parts and company assets are calibrated, maintained and looked after in an appropriate manner.

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R

  • Good basic written and numerical skills and comfortable working with Microsoft office.
  • Exceptional customer interaction skills, quick thinking and an enthusiastic person who is a confident communicator.
  • Be well versed in all general Plumbing duties.
  • A sound understanding of health and safety.
  • Diligent, trustworthy and a great team player.
  • Full UK driving licence as the role will require you travel across different client sites.

How to prepare for a job interview at Linaker

Know Your Plumbing Basics

Make sure you brush up on your plumbing kn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ss common plumbing issues and how you would approach solving them. This shows that you're not just a good communicator but also technically savvy.

Showcase Your Customer Service Skills

Since this role involves interacting with clients, prepare examples of how you've provided excellent customer service in the past. Think about specific situations where you went above and beyond to help a client or resolve an issue.

Understand Health and Safety Regulations

Familiarise yourself with health and safety standards relevant to plumbing. Be prepared to discuss how you ensure compliance in your work. This will demonstrate your diligence and commitment to maintaining a safe working environment.

Be Ready to Talk About Teamwork

Linaker values teamwork, so think of examples where you've successfully collaborated with others. Highlight your ability to communicate effectively with different departments and how you contribute to a positive team dynamic.
